Account recovery — plugin authors. If your dev account on the Sprintgate chip-reader portal gets locked (usually after three bad API token swaps), don't panic. Hit the reset flow, confirm your plugin ID, and wait for the sandbox reader to re-pair. For sandbox units stuck mid-pair, unlock the maintenance shell with the passphrase that follows.

unlock words, bawef-kahap: sorax-sorir-quenys-aldok

CI note: proctoring queue flakes

If the ExamWarden proctoring-queue suite times out on the shared runners, it's almost always the fixture seeding racing the queue consumer. Bump the warmup sleep before filing anything. Retries usually go green on the second pass. We confirmed the fix on the runner image tagged with the token just below:

build token for tawif-bahip: htk31_68bba16e1afabfef4ecc69408c06f16

Holiday hours at Kestrel House: 24 Dec through 2 Jan, reception opens 09:00, closes 15:00. No visitors after 14:30. All guests must be pre-registered by their host in Gatewing before arrival — no walk-ins over the holiday period. Deliveries go to the loading bay only. If the main doors are locked when you start your shift, use the side entrance on Marlow Lane with the code below.

badge for yahif-bahaf: bdg-XUBUM-7

**Postmortem timeline — Farelight pricing experiment**

14:22 — On-call paged after checkout conversions dropped sharply on the Farelight platform. Investigation showed the ticket-pricing experiment had begun serving the treatment price to 100% of traffic instead of the intended 10% split, due to a misconfigured rollout flag pushed earlier that afternoon. Experiment was halted at 14:41 and prices reverted. The deploy responsible was identified by the token recorded below.

session token of fadug-hahap = htk3_554